How Psychological Principles Actually Work in Attraction

So, how can the idea of Can You Force Him to Fall for You, Using Psychology be understood in a factual way? In reality, you cannot truly force genuine feelings, but you can create conditions where mutual attraction is more likely to grow. One principle is consistency, where small, positive interactions build comfort over time. For example, regularly showing reliable interest in his hobbies can encourage deeper conversation. Another is reciprocity, where kind actions often inspire kind responses naturally. If you listen actively when he shares a story, he may feel inclined to return that attention. Proximity also plays a role, as repeated, low-pressure contact helps familiarity develop. Think of it as planting seeds rather than demanding a flower; the environment matters, but the other person’s response cannot be guaranteed.

Common Questions About Using Psychology to Build Connection

Is This Approach Ethical or Manipulative?

A frequent concern when exploring Can You Force Him to Fall for You, Using Psychology is ethics. The key difference lies in intention. Healthy psychology focuses on clear communication and mutual respect, not on tricking someone. Manipulation involves hiding your true self or pressuring another person. Ethical use means being honest about your feelings while understanding his autonomy. You can influence attraction through behavior, but you cannot control his emotions. Approaching this with integrity protects both people and builds genuine trust.

Can These Methods Work in Long-Term Relationships?

Many wonder if these ideas apply beyond initial attraction. In long-term partnerships, the same principles still matter, but they shift in focus. Instead of sparking new interest, psychology helps maintain emotional closeness. Acts of appreciation, active listening, and shared routines keep bonds strong. For example, expressing gratitude for small gestures encourages more of the same positive behavior. Over time, this builds a stable foundation of friendship and care. It is less about "winning" someone and more about nurturing an ongoing connection.

Common Misunderstandings to Clear Up

A widespread misunderstanding about the question, Can You Force Him to Fall for You, Using Psychology, is that it guarantees success. In truth, psychology explains patterns, not certainties. People are not machines that respond to fixed buttons; they have free will and complex feelings. Another myth is that these skills replace authenticity. In fact, pretending to be someone else usually backfires and damages trust. Genuine curiosity and kindness are far more powerful than any scripted tactic. Clearing up these myths helps you use psychology in a way that feels true to yourself.
